Prioritize Nutrition Over Calories

As we age, our bodies require fewer calories but more nutrients. It’s crucial to focus on nutrient-dense foods that provide essential vitamins and minerals. Instead of counting calories, pay attention to the quality of your meals. Incorporate a variety of colorful fruits and v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ats. These foods not only support your overall health but also help in maintaining a healthy weight, reducing the risk of chronic diseases.

Consider making small changes like swapping white bread for whole grain or adding a handful of spinach to your morning smoothie. By prioritizing nutrition, you’re giving your body the fuel it needs to thrive. Remember, it’s not about deprivation, but about making smarter choices that nurture your body and soul.

Embrace the Power of Movement

Movement is a celebration of what your body can do, not a punishment for what you ate. Regular physical activity is a cornerstone of healthy aging. It keeps your heart strong, your mind sharp, and your spirit uplifted. You don’t need to run marathons to reap the benefits. Find activities that bring you joy, whether it’s walking, dancing, swimming, or yoga.

Incorporate exercises that enhance strength, flexibility, and balance. A simple routine can be built around activities you love, ensuring you stay consistent. The key is to stay active daily and make movement an integral part of your lifestyle. As you move, you’re not just adding years to your life, but life to your years.

Foster Meaningful Connections

Humans are inherently social beings, and nurturing relationships is vital for emotional and physical well-being. Engage with family and friends, and don’t shy away from making new connections. Loneliness can be detrimental to health, increasing the risk of heart disease, depression, and cognitive decline.

Make time for those who uplift you and engage in activities that foster community. Consider joining clubs, volunteering, or simply having regular coffee dates with loved ones. A strong social network provides not just emotional support but also a sense of purpose and belonging. Remember, it’s the quality, not the quantity, of relationships that matter most.

Embrace Mindfulness and Stress Reduction

In our fast-paced world, stress can seem unavoidable. However, chronic stress accelerates aging and takes a toll on our health. Practicing mindfulness and stress-reduction techniques can significantly enhance your quality of life. Techniques such as meditation, deep breathing, and yoga can help center your mind and reduce anxiety.

Focus on the present moment and let go of the burdens of the past and future. By integrating mindfulness into your daily routine, you can cultivate a sense of peace and resilience. This doesn’t just benefit your mental health; it positively impacts your physical well-being, too. Remember, a peaceful mind leads to a healthier body.
